The Single-Tier BrewScupture has recently become our most popular model. With access to all of the kettles without a step or ladder, monitoring the brew from the ground makes things a little easier. No lifting heavy kettles from the top tier, no getting on a step to dough-in, and no hoisting a Mash Tun full of spent grain from the second level! This sculpture utilizes two pumps during the sparge process. Is used to pump your sparge water to the sparge arm, while the other is pumping the mash to your boil kettle.

A folding handle allows you to pick up and move the system in a wheel barrow fashion. Easy to move, yet very stable in brewing position.

Pros:
A low overall height, with all kettles on the same level. Makes it easier to stir in the grains and keep an eye on the mash. Comes with two pumps, making it possible to double batch (one pump recirculating the boil, while the other pump is recirculating your mash).
Cons:
Balancing the flow of two pumps can be tricky to get used to. Has a large footprint, so requires more floor space than our other two BrewSculptures.
